Claims
- 1. An ink jet recording element comprising a support having thereon an image-receiving layer, said ink jet recording element containing a metal(oxy)hydroxide complex,
- 2. The recording element of claim 1 wherein said complex is present in said image receiving layer.
- 3. The recording element of claim 1 wherein M is a Group IIIA, IIIB, IVA, IVB metal or a lanthanide group metal of the periodic chart.
- 4. The recording element of claim 1 wherein M is tin, titanium, zirconium, aluminum, silica, yttrium, cerium or lanthanum or mixtures thereof.
- 5. The recording element of claim 3 wherein Ap− is an organic anion R—COO−, R—O−, R—SO3−, R—OSO3− or R—O—PO3− where R is an alkyl or aryl group.
- 6. The recording element of claim 1 wherein Ap− is an inorganic anion I−, Cl−, Br−, F−, ClO4−, NO3−, CO52− or SO42−.
- 7. The recording element of claim 1 wherein said metal(oxy)hydroxide complex is in particulate form.
- 8. The recording element of claim 1 wherein said metal(oxy)hydroxide complex is prepared from an aqueous dispersion having a pH between about 3 and 10.
- 9. The recording element of claim 1 wherein M is Zr.
- 10. The recording element of claim 9 wherein said complex is amorphous.
- 11. The recording element of claim 1 wherein n is 4; a, b and c each comprise a rational number as follows: 0≦a<1; 1<b<4; and 1≦pc<4, so that the charge of the M4+ metal ion is balanced.
- 12. The recording element of claim 1 wherein a is 0, n is 4, and b+pc is 4.
- 13. The recording element of claim 1 wherein a is 0, n is 3, and b+pc is 3.
- 14. The recording element of claim 9 wherein Ap− is Cl−, NO3−, CO32−, acetate or propionate.
- 15. The recording element of claim 1 wherein the particle size of said complex is less than about 1 μm.
- 16. The recording element of claim 1 wherein the particle size of said complex is less than about 0.1 μm.
- 17. The recording element of claim 1 wherein said support is opaque.
- 18. The recording element of claim 1 wherein said support is transparent.
- 19. The recording element of claim 1 which also includes a base layer located between said image-receiving layer and said support.
